Abstract:
Objective To systematically evaluate the effectiveness of failure mode and effect analysis(FMEA)in the prevention of intensive care unit(ICU)-acquired infection.Methods Two researchers independently searched relevant literatures from foreign and Chinese databases,with a search deadline of July 15,2022.Independent screening of literatures,extraction of data and evaluation on overall quality were performed according to inclusion and exclusion criteria.RevMan 5.4 software was used to conduct Meta-analysis on the preventive effect of the in-cluded literatures.Results A total of 19 literatures were included in analysis.Meta-analysis results showed that ap-plication of FMEA method reduced the incidences of ventilator-associated pneumonia(OR=0.40,95%CI[0.31-0.51],P<0.01),catheter-associated urinary tract infection(OR=0.29,95%CI[0.17-0.51],P<0.01),cen-tral line-associated bloodstream infection(OR=0.28,95%CI[0.18-0.46],P<0.01),and multidrug-resistant organism infection(OR=0.46,95%CI[0.37-0.58],P<0.01)in ICU patients,as well as incidence of health-care-associated infection(HAI)in ICU(OR=0.46,95%CI[0.37-0.59],P<0.01),and significantly improved the satisfaction of ICU patients and their families(OR=2.34,95%CI[1.72-3.17],P<0.01).Conclusion FMEA can effectively prevent ICU-acquired infection and improve the quality of HAI management.
